What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files stored on your device (computer, tablet, or mobile phone) when you visit a website. They are widely used to make websites work more efficiently and to provide information to website owners.
Cookies serve various purposes: they can remember your preferences, track your reading habits for analytics, maintain your session, and help us understand which articles and topics our readers find most valuable.
Most cookies are not harmful and do not contain personal information. However, they do allow websites to recognize returning visitors and track patterns of behavior across your browsing sessions.
Types of Cookies We Use
Essential/Necessary Cookies
These cookies are required for the website to function properly. They enable core functionality such as page navigation, secure access to areas of the site, and security features. Without these cookies, the website cannot operate effectively.
Examples: Session identification, security tokens, CSRF protection
Performance/Analytics Cookies
These cookies help us understand how visitors interact with our editorial content. They collect anonymized data about which articles are read, how long readers stay on pages, and how they navigate through our site. This information helps us improve our content and user experience.
Examples: Google Analytics, page views, bounce rates, scroll depth tracking
Functional Cookies
These cookies remember your preferences and choices to provide a more personalized browsing experience. They may remember your display preferences, language selection, or previously visited sections of our site.
Examples: Language preference, theme selection, reading history preference
Marketing/Advertising Cookies
These cookies track your interests and browsing behavior across different websites to display relevant content and advertisements. They help us understand the effectiveness of our editorial outreach and promotional campaigns.
Examples: Facebook Pixel, Google Ads, retargeting pixels, conversion tracking

Cookies Used on Our Site
| Cookie Name | Type | Purpose | Duration |
|---|---|---|---|
| PHPSESSID | Essential | Session management | Session |
| _ga | Analytics | Google Analytics - User identification | 2 years |
| _gid | Analytics | Google Analytics - Session tracking | 24 hours |
| _gat | Analytics | Google Analytics - Request throttling | 1 minute |
| lang | Functional | Language preference | 1 year |
| theme_preference | Functional | Display theme selection | 1 year |
| fr | Marketing | Facebook Pixel - Conversion tracking | 90 days |
| IDE | Marketing | Google Ads - User interest tracking | 2 years |
| _fbp | Marketing | Facebook Pixel - Browser identification | 90 days |
